As someone who holds Black Metal as the most important music of my life, I never looked at music as a whole the same way again after I discovered Black Metal. Also made me appreciate all genres of music more than I ever did beforehand, It changed my life for the better, really really resonates with me on so many levels. Doom and Death Metal too but especially Black. But yeah I can tell you that they almost never look at the music, art and subsequently the logos from a marketing, branding perspective. Black Metal artists and fans value the mystique of the bands being more unknown and the genre an acquired taste, having to learn and know about the genre and artists to learn more about it and dig deeper into it if someone wants to, but not all out there for everyone to see if they're not interested. I don't really mean it in a snobby "being full of yourself" way, I mean more in a humble way, like they don't strive for mainstream success at all, for the most part they're doing it for the love of the art and to contribute to a scene and genre they love. If that makes sense. And the fans who know the bands will recognise the logos no matter how hard to read they are, and that's all that really matters. The people who want to know will learn and discover more, the people who aren't really interested won't. Which yes if you're looking at it from the perspective of so many other genres of music where almost all artist want to break out in mainstream success, it definitely comes off looking a bit weird, I understand that. But Black Metal people aren't about that, it's all about the love and pure passion for this dark, often misunderstood culture and style of music. Hello Frank ! Sidenote : That Wolf - S/T cover is a cut out from a drawing by our Swedish artist Hans Arnold. He was pretty well known here and did a TON of book covers , comicbook covers , book illustrations , magazine illustration and even the cover of ABBA’s Greatest hits album. However, with Battleaxe, Wolf, Fates Warning and even Pantera (and others, like Sepultura), people have to remember these were basically kids (teenagers or little more than that) trying to DIY an album cover, often with little to no funds, in the early to mid-1980s. Asking a school friend to draw you something in crayon was not that far off being a valid option. The trick was to be more Wolf than Battleaxe about it.
